ASU - West Visual Arts Rankings
ASU - West was ranked #5 on College Factual's most recent list of the best schools for visual arts majors. This puts the bachelor's program at the school solidly in the top 15% of all colleges and universities in the country. It is also ranked #1 in Arizona.
Popularity of Visual Arts at ASU - West
During the 2018-2019 academic year, Arizona State University - West handed out 10 bachelor's degrees in general visual and performing arts. Due to this, the school was ranked #124 out of all colleges and universities that offer this degree. This is a decrease of 44% over the previous year when 18 degrees were handed out.
How Much Do Visual Arts Graduates from ASU - West Make?
Salary of Visual Arts Graduates with a Bachelor's Degree
The median salary of visual arts students who receive their bachelor's degree at ASU - West is $31,400. This is great news for graduates of the program, since this figure is higher than the national average of $26,400 for all visual arts bachelor's degree recipients.
How Much Student Debt Do Visual Arts Graduates from ASU - West Have?
Student Debt of Visual Arts Graduates with a Bachelor's Degree
While getting their bachelor's degree at ASU - West, visual arts students borrow a median amount of $19,250 in student loans. This is not too bad considering that the median debt load of all visual arts bachelor's degree recipients across the country is $26,115.
The typical student loan payment of a bachelor's degree student from the visual arts program at ASU - West is $200 per month.
ASU - West Visual Arts Students
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the visual arts majors at Arizona State University - West.
ASU - West General Visual & Performing Arts Bachelor’s Program
Of the 10 students who graduated with a Bachelor’s in visual arts from ASU - West in 2019, 40% were men and 60% were women.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Arizona State University - West with a bachelor's in visual arts.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
White | 5 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 1 |
